Materiales refractarios: SiC is used for a refractory material because of its high melting point and resistance to thermal shock. It may be used to line furnaces and kilns to safeguard them from high temperatures.

This grit is much coarser than the sixty/ninety mesh that is Commonly used inside the first phase of rock tumbling. We advise that it be used in tumbler barrels that have a capacity of a minimum of 6 pounds. It pure silicon carbide can be ineffective in three-pound capacity barrels.

Grit can be a term used to describe the abrasive particles used in rock tumbling. These particles polish the rocks since they drop, plus they come in numerous sizes and types.
